While there are more than 60 different minerals in the human body 22 have been identified by health experts as being essential (they are often appropriately named the essential 22). Seven of these minerals are classified as being major minerals or 'macrominerals' and their quantities in the human body exceed approximately 0.005 percent of a person's body weight. Magnesium is one of these macrominerals. It is joined by calcium, chloride, phosphorus, potassium, sodium and sulfur. The other 15 are called trace minerals or 'microminerals' and include chromium, copper, fluorine (fluoride), iodine, iron, manganese, molybdenum, selenium and zinc.

As part of the human body, minerals are found in small quantities and add up to an estimated four percent of the body weight of a given person. However, regardless of their quantities, all minerals are important and the key to optimum health 'lies in maintaining the proper percentages.' Magnesium as one of the essential 22 (or one of the seven macrominerals) serves a number of important functions in the body, especially when it comes to metabolism. Magnesium plays a vital role in both the manufacturing as well as the transporting of energy throughout the body. This mineral also plays a role in the muscles by way of helping them contract and relax. Magnesium is also involved with protein and its synthesis process. As well a variety of enzymes are benefited in their functioning by this mineral. Magnesium also plays an important part in the growth of bones and allows for the regulation of a normal heart rhythm.


Magnesium is most prevalently found in wheat bran, whole grains, nuts (in particular almonds and cashews), and seeds, leafy green vegetables (such as spinach for example), legumes (which are beans and peas), apricots, bananas and soybeans. Green vegetables are a particularly good source of magnesium due to the fact that the center of the vegetable contains the chlorophyll molecule and this is where the mineral is to be found. It is important to note that it is chlorophyll that gives the vegetable its rich green appearance. Breads, pasta and rice made from processed flour contains very little magnesium as the process of refining it takes out the germ and bran that is rich in the magnesium. Another source of magnesium is tap water but how much of the mineral is present depends on the kind of water supply you receive. For example, water is sometimes described as being either 'soft' or 'hard.' Hard water contains a larger amount of magnesium than does soft water. According to health experts, eating a wide selection of whole grains, green vegetables, nuts and legumes should provide a person with their necessary daily requirement of the mineral magnesium.

The U.S. RDA (Recommended Daily Allowance) for magnesium is 400 milligrams (mg). To give some examples of how much magnesium is contained is an assortment of foods; a ½ cup of spinach is equal to 80 mg of magnesium while a ½ cup of black eyed peas contains 45 mg of this essential mineral. Two tablespoons of peanut butter contains 50 mg of magnesium while one cup of low fat milk boosts 40 mg of magnesium.

It is believed that most Americans do not take in enough magnesium on a regular basis however it is not often that a doctor treats a patient for symptoms of a magnesium deficiency. Magnesium is intimately tied in with another mineral; calcium and when a person consumes too much magnesium it can put undue pressure on the body in regards to the absorption of calcium. However a deficiency of magnesium can lead to a variety of symptoms such as an irregular heartbeat, high blood pressure, nausea, vomiting, insomnia and excessive tiredness in the daytime, muscle spasms, loss of appetite and weakness.

A magnesium supplement is sometimes required for people who have a particular health condition. For example, people who have diabetes that is poorly controlled would benefit from an extra dose of magnesium, as would those who suffer from Crohn's disease. People who suffer from low blood levels of both calcium and potassium might also suffer from a deficiency of magnesium and therefore would benefit from a daily supplement. A variety of diuretics, antibiotics and anti neoplastic medications (which are used to treat certain forms of cancer) can sometimes deplete magnesium in the body and therefore it would benefit the individual to take a magnesium supplement on a regular basis.
